AN ACT RELATING TO TAXATION -- LEVY AND ASSESSMENT OF LOCAL TAXES
SB 2041 authorizes the town council of Little Compton to establish a homestead exemption that reduces property taxes for residential homeowners. The exemption starts at 10% of the town's average property value in the first year and can be adjusted annually between 5% and 15% by town meeting vote. Registered voters who live in and own their homes automatically qualify, while non-voter residents must apply with ID and utility proof. Rental properties with fixed-year leases may also qualify under specific conditions. This bill directly affects Little Compton homeowners and renters meeting residency requirements.
